Programming Languages That Pay the Most in 2025: A Salary Breakdown

In today’s fast-paced tech world, keeping up with the most lucrative programming languages is key for developers aiming to maximize their earning potential. As we move through 2025, some programming languages have clearly stood out in terms of salary, driven by evolving technologies, market demand, and the growing specialization of tech roles.


1. Scala

Scala blends object-oriented and functional programming, making it a top choice for big data and backend systems. Known for its scalability and performance, Scala powers complex data processing platforms like Apache Spark and is trusted by tech giants such as Twitter and LinkedIn.

  • USA Average Salary: $146,000 per year

  • UK Average Salary: £85,000 per year

Its efficiency and reliability in large-scale data applications continue to make Scala one of the most profitable skills in the industry.


2. Go (Golang)

Developed by Google, Go—also known as Golang—is celebrated for its simplicity, speed, and concurrency. It has become the backbone of cloud computing, microservices, and distributed systems.

  • USA Average Salary: $146,879 per year

  • UK Average Salary: £80,000 per year

Go’s performance and ease of deployment make it ideal for building scalable, modern cloud architectures.


3. Rust

Rust has earned a reputation for memory safety, performance, and system-level control, without compromising on reliability. It’s a growing favorite in industries where performance and security are critical, such as embedded systems and operating software.

  • USA Average Salary: $130,000 per year

  • UK Average Salary: £75,000 per year

Companies like Mozilla and Dropbox leverage Rust to build efficient, bug-free, and secure applications.


4. Kotlin

Kotlin, Google’s officially supported language for Android development, offers concise syntax, null safety, and seamless interoperability with Java.

  • USA Average Salary: $130,000 per year

  • UK Average Salary: £70,000 per year

As Android app development continues to thrive, Kotlin expertise remains a highly marketable and future-proof skill.


5. Swift

Swift, Apple’s programming language for iOS and macOS, is known for its clean syntax, safety features, and exceptional performance.

  • USA Average Salary: $125,000 per year

  • UK Average Salary: £65,000 per year

Swift remains a cornerstone for mobile developers in the Apple ecosystem, powering countless apps across iPhones, iPads, and Macs.


6. TypeScript

TypeScript, a superset of JavaScript, enhances productivity and maintainability through static typing. It’s a go-to language for developers building large-scale applications with frameworks like Angular, React, and Vue.

  • USA Average Salary: $131,956 per year

  • UK Average Salary: £70,000 per year

TypeScript continues to dominate enterprise web development thanks to its scalability and robust ecosystem.


7. Python

Python’s versatility makes it indispensable across industries—from AI and data science to web development and automation. Its simple syntax and massive library support keep it one of the most popular languages worldwide.

  • USA Average Salary: $120,000 per year

  • UK Average Salary: £60,000 per year

Python’s role in emerging technologies ensures ongoing demand and excellent earning potential.


8. JavaScript

As the foundation of web interactivity, JavaScript remains one of the most essential—and profitable—languages. With Node.js, it’s also a powerhouse for server-side development.

  • USA Average Salary: $117,000–$155,000 per year

  • UK Average Salary: £55,000–£75,000 per year

JavaScript’s flexibility across front-end and back-end environments ensures it stays relevant and in high demand.


9. C++

C++ is synonymous with performance. It drives game engines, real-time simulations, and high-frequency trading systems, where speed and efficiency are non-negotiable.

  • USA Average Salary: $129,571–$249,970 per year

  • UK Average Salary: £70,000–£100,000 per year

Despite its complexity, C++ remains a cornerstone for developers building high-performance systems.


10. C#

Created by Microsoft, C# powers enterprise software, desktop applications, and games built in Unity. Its tight integration with the .NET ecosystem ensures lasting relevance.

  • USA Average Salary: $112,515–$147,806 per year

  • UK Average Salary: £60,000–£85,000 per year

C#’s versatility across business and gaming makes it a dependable and rewarding skill.


How Much Do Programmers Earn in 2025?

Programmer salaries vary based on experience, location, and specialization. According to the U.S. Bureau of Labor Statistics, the median annual wage for programmers in 2024 was $98,670—but those skilled in high-demand languages earn much more.
For instance, seasoned C++ developers can make up to $250,000 annually, while Scala experts remain among the top earners due to demand in data-intensive industries.


Comparative Snapshot: USA vs UK Salaries

Programming Language USA Average Salary UK Average Salary Primary Fields
Scala $146,000 £85,000 Big Data, Backend Services
Go (Golang) $146,879 £80,000 Cloud Computing, Distributed Systems
Rust $130,000 £75,000 Systems Programming, Embedded Software
Kotlin $130,000 £70,000 Android Development
Swift $125,000 £65,000 iOS/macOS Development
TypeScript $131,956 £70,000 Web & Front-End Development
Python $120,000 £60,000 AI/ML, Data Science, Web Dev
JavaScript $117,000–$155,000 £55,000–£75,000 Full-Stack Development
C++ $129,571–$249,970 £70,000–£100,000 Game Dev, High-Performance Systems
C# $112,515–$147,806 £60,000–£85,000 Enterprise, Unity Game Dev

While the U.S. typically offers higher base salaries, the UK provides strong compensation balanced by favorable living costs and benefits.


Highest Paying Developer Roles in 2025

Beyond programming languages, certain roles continue to lead in earnings:

  • AI/Machine Learning Engineers – specialize in Python and R to build intelligent systems.

  • Cloud Engineers – use Go and Python to design scalable, secure cloud infrastructures.

  • Mobile Developers – skilled in Swift or Kotlin for native mobile applications.

  • Systems Programmers – rely on Rust and C++ for high-performance, low-level software.

These positions offer both high pay and the chance to work with cutting-edge technologies shaping the future.


Conclusion

In 2025, the language you master can directly influence your earning power. Skills in Scala, Go, and Rust lead the pack, but consistent learning and adaptation remain your biggest assets. Whether your focus is data, cloud, or mobile, aligning your programming expertise with market trends ensures a rewarding and future-proof career in tech.

Leave a Reply

Your email address will not be published. Required fields are marked *

About Us

Welcome to SaveGeeks — the ultimate hub for tech enthusiasts and digital marketers!

Here, curious minds connect, share insights, and explore the ever-evolving world of technology and digital innovation. Whether you’re a seasoned expert or a passionate learner, SaveGeeks is your space to exchange ideas, discover trends, and grow with a community that speaks geek fluently.

Join us on this journey as we explore the endless possibilities of the digital landscape together!

Let’s connect